    Mythical matchup: Fernando Vargas v. Antonio Margarito

    Do you guys rememember the young Fernando Vargas with the blond streaks that took the boxing scene by storm back in 1998?

    I was reliving some of Vargas' greatest moments as a pro last night (via DVD) and I couldn't help but to wonder who would win a fight between the Vargas that fought Tito or the Margarito that fought Cotto.

    I think that would have been one helluva fight and a possible all time great fight.

    If the fight was to take place at 154, I think I'd have to give Vargas the slight edge. Vargas D was actually decent - especially when he would get rocked (lol).

    I think Vargas' hand speed and boxing skills would have won him a decision over Margarito. I see Margarito having his moments by pressuring the hell out of Vargas, but in the end Ferocious would have a little too much skill.

    Opinions?
